Need for Speed: Platform Engineering in an AI-Driven World

Generative AI accelerates prototyping but can overwhelm platform and security teams with unvetted code and fragmented designs. This session shows how to build internal platforms with golden paths and automated guardrails, enabling technical and non-technical teams to iterate safely, ship faster, and maintain stability.

Generative AI gave everyone a magic text box. Suddenly, anyone can dream, create, and build a prototype or an application that perfectly solves their pain points in a way that has never been possible before.
But for platform and security teams, this magic feels more like a floodgate opening—a tidal wave of rapid proofs-of-concept, unvetted code, and fragmented designs that overwhelm these teams, bring chaos to stable platforms, and even shorter development cycles.
The solution isn't to slow down the builders; it's to build better roads.
This session explores how to bridge the gap between AI-driven generation and reliable software engineering. We will dive into how we built an internal platform that acts as a paved road for both technical and non-technical teams. We will share practical experience on building "golden paths" and automated guardrails that empower non-technical teams to iterate safely, and technical teams to ship faster. Learn how to define clear perimeters, streamline manual checks, and apply solid engineering principles to maintain velocity without sacrificing stability.
